Output 3220384af2bdb28da2a01b887ec3e0a5b7521068e10a3e30c04c8723543b2110:0

value
29313577
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42e96ada5a35a03b66a12723829c05ee6f621357 OP_EQUALVERIFY OP_CHECKSIG
address
176oDna3mS7R5gE23m8WdCSGLWVR3v9DCZ
transaction
3220384af2bdb28da2a01b887ec3e0a5b7521068e10a3e30c04c8723543b2110
confirmations
599533
spent
true